Kunala Biography

Kunala was the apparent heir to the Mauryan Empire after the rule of Ashoka who lost his power to claim his power following blindness. He was the son of Emperor Ashoka and Queen Padmavati who was to rule the country after the departure of apparent heir Mahendra as monk. He was made unfit for the emperor post following a conspiracy. Thus the power was handed over to Dasharatha who ruled the empire for 8 years. However he was able to claim the throne for his son Samprati who ruled for 53 years and ruled both Pataliputra and Ujjain. Kunala’s wife’s name was Kanchanamala

 

Kunala belonged to 3rd Century BE. He lost his mother a few months after his birth and he was brought up by Ashoka's consort Asandhimitra who loved him like her son. At the age of 8, he was send to Ujjain by Ashoka to carry out his princely education and groom him as a warrior. He was supposed to be the heir of the throne following Mahendra’s departure. But he was blinded by one of Ashoka's wives, Tishyaraksha, as a part of conspiracy. Thus Ashoka announced Dasharatha Maurya as his heir. Another story also circulates, connecting to a sealed letter by Ashoka which one of his queens made manipulations.

 

After losing the claim to the throne, Kunala along with his family moved to Ujjain where Samprati was brought up. After years he approached Ashoka's court in an attempt to claim the throne, he promised Samprati to be heir apparent after Dasharatha, as he was not willing to hand over the power to his blind son. Samprati was a new born baby then. As promised, Samprati received the throne. He ruled almost the entire present-day Indian subcontinent.
